POSITION OVERVIEW: The Administrator On Duty (AOD) serves as the representative of Administration, providing leadership and accountability for overall management of hospital operations 24/7/365. The AOD assumes the role of in-house administrator during assigned shifts and has authority to provide operational oversight throughout the hospital, to handle crisis management, operational issues, provide interpretation of policies/procedures and make timely decisions that directly impact patient care. This position is also responsible for the distribution and utilization of available resources to provide safe patient care based on system-wide assessment assuring quality and cost efficiency. The AOD oversees the coordination and expedites patient throughput to the most appropriate available bed based on clinical criteria and patient placement guidelines in accordance with St. Charles Health System clinical standards, Joint Commission requirements, state regulations, and EMTALA and COBRA guidelines. The AOD acts as the administrative liaison to patients, families, caregivers, providers and external customers. The position requires a working knowledge of the overall operation of the hospitals, efficient patient throughput, crisis intervention, disaster management, conflict resolution and excellent interpersonal communication skills. This position does not directly manage other caregivers, however, may be asked to review and provide feedback on the work of other caregivers.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S AND DUTIES: Oversees the activity in hospital operations; providing leadership and accountability for overall management of hospital operations 24/7/365. Serves as administrative agent of the hospital in off-hours and in the absence of administrative personnel:
  • Responsible for staffing of patient care departments and resource allocation

  • Emergency, code, disaster management, and initiation of initial Incident Command process after-hours or when Duty Administrator is unavailable.

  • Media and law enforcement point of contact.

  • Acts as a resource for organ donation when department leadership unavailable. Assists with managing morgue activities.

Provides judgment and self-sufficiency in effective problem solving while serving as the administrative and operational resource for the hospital while collaborating with leadership. Obtains adequate facts and evaluates data to identify and intervene in actual and/or potential safety and risk management issues. Investigates and intervenes in situations involving patients, visitors, hospital staff and other external customers Investigates patient complaints and applies appropriate interventions as necessary. Refers follow-up solutions to nurse manager or other appropriate person. Maintains visibility with hospital staff through rounds, rounding through each unit, to collect information for patient flow and other concerns. Serves as a clinical and administrative resource to patient care units and support departments. Prioritized decision making to ensure timely patient flow (admits, discharges, transfers, emergencies) from all sources (internal departments, ER, provider offices and clinics, and other elective admissions and transfers) based on acuity, diagnosis, bed management, staffing, and resource / equipment availability. Coordinates with Patient Logistics RN. Collaborates with patient care departments regarding patient placement delays. Collaborates with Duty Administrator, ER, and Trauma services, regarding peak census protocol and diversion status. Delegated responsibility / authority for management of bed resources. Facilitates bed control meeting twice each shift: forecasts planned patient flow and staffing needs, monitors system status. Coordinates with environmental services and clinical leadership to facilitate efficient bed turnaround times, when escalated by Patient Logistics RN. Delivers excellent customer service in a manner that promotes goodwill, is timely, efficient and accurate. Monitor the overall capacity status of the four St. Charles Health System hospital campuses. Assumes responsibility and accountability for allocation of clinical resources to provide safe patient care and optimal fiscal management. Performs scheduling and staffing functions in automated time and attendance system, updating changes as necessary. Collaboration with clinical leadership to ensure appropriate staffing. Maintains collaborative relationships with managers and clinical leadership Communicates and documents pertinent information (verbal and/or electronic) in a timely manner to the hospital administration staff and department leadership Acts as requesting / approving authority for ordering of specialty clinical equipment (i.e. specialty beds) to ensure that internal resources are appropriately utilized as first line options, collaborating with clinical leadership as appropriate. Understands and ensures compliance with state, federal, and Joint Commission guidelines related to patient transport, transfers, and admissions.
